Word Study · Strong's H2066 · Hebrew

זָבָד

Zabad

zaw-bawd'

Strong's 1890 spelling: Zâbâd

Zabad, the name of seven Israelites

Strong's Dictionary · 1890 · public domain

Zabad, the name of seven Israelites

Rendered in the KJV as

Zabad.
